Abstract
An amplifier circuit is disclosed. The amplifier circuit includes a detection circuit, a control amplifier circuit and an output stage. The detection circuit detects disturbances occurring in a first supply voltage and provides detection results. The control amplifier circuit controls a first voltage provided to a first control node and a second voltage provided to a second control node in response to the detection results. The output stage circuit includes a first output power transistor coupled to the control amplifier circuit at the first control node and a second output power transistor coupled to the control amplifier circuit at the second control node. The first voltage and the second voltage are controlled differently when a disturbance is detected to have occurred.

12. An amplifier circuit, comprising:
-
an output stage circuit, providing an output signal of the amplifier according to a first voltage and a second voltage; a control amplifier circuit, providing the first voltage and the second voltage to the output stage circuit; a detection circuit, detecting disturbances occurring in a first supply voltage and providing detection results to the control amplifier circuit; wherein the control amplifier circuit only adjusts the first voltage in response to the detected disturbance occurring in the first supply voltage, and wherein when a disturbance is detected to have occurred in the first supply voltage, the amount of change in the first voltage correlates with an amount of change in the first supply voltage. - View Dependent Claims (13, 14, 15, 16, 17, 18)
